Gefahren beim Zwischenspeichern von WSDL-Dateien


7

Derzeit ist das WSDL-Caching im Store aktiviert, um die Leistung der Client-API zu verbessern. Besteht jedoch eine Gefahr. Wenn ich einen Aspekt des Speichers ändere, der sich auf die WSDL auswirkt, wird der Client dann weiterhin die falsche WSDL-Datei verwenden oder wird er / sie eine aktualisierte erhalten?


2
Der WSDL-Cache wird standardmäßig in / tmp / OR / var / lib / php / * / wsdlcache gespeichert und nicht mithilfe des Core-Flush-Caches geleert. Ich verwende dieses Modul magentocommerce.com/magento-connect/wsdl-cache-flush.html , um den Cache zu leeren , wodurch nur alle Dateien aus der soap.wsdl_cache_dir entfernt werden.
ben.incani

Antworten:


-2

Normalerweise müssen Sie sich nur im Magento-Store anmelden und die Caches leeren. Dies ist bei weitem die einfachste Methode, um sicherzustellen, dass die neuesten Änderungen verwendet werden. Der Cache wsdl ist ein Problem, wenn Sie nicht daran denken, die richtigen Caches zu leeren.

Durch die Nutzung unserer Website bestätigen Sie, dass Sie unsere Cookie-Richtlinie und Datenschutzrichtlinie gelesen und verstanden haben.
Licensed under cc by-sa 3.0 with attribution required.